Game 10: @TAMUKWBB Opens 2015 at Home with Our Lady of the Lake

Final non-conference game of the regualr season for the Javelinas


 
KINGSVILLE, Texas – In the team's first game of 2015, the Texas A&M-Kingsville women's basketball team (0-9) returns home for their final non-conference game of the season. They will host Our Lady of the Lake (9-3) at 1 p.m. in Gil H. Steinke Physical Education Center on Kingsville Hampton Inn Court.
 
The Javelinas, looking for their win of the year, are led by Micah Weaver's 10.3 ppg. She is shooting 45.3 percent from the field while grabbing 5.6 rpg. Pacing the team with 6.1 rpg is Lauren Jay, who along with Michelle Wagner is averaging 8.3 ppg too.
 
Dishing out a team-high 2.7 apg is Tessa Ramirez. Both she and Ruby Robertson are getting 1.1 spg to pace the squad as well.
 
As a team, the Blue and Gold are scoring 53.2 ppg as they hit 34.4 percent of their shots including 25.4 percent from three-point range. They have a +0.5 rebounding margin a contest as they grab 39.7 rebounds.
 
The Saints are a NAIA program in San Antonio, Texas and are members of the Red River Athletic Conference. They have won seven of their last eight games that saw them score 100-plus points in four straight contests.
 
OLLU has three players averaging double-digits in points on a team that averages 93.3 a game. Courtney Bayliss enters with a team-high 18.3 ppg with a team-high 35 threes and 5.9 rpg. Both Sonji Green and Taylor Hamilton are scoring 12.7 ppg and have started all 12 games.
 
Green's 56.3 field goal percentage, 33 offensive boards and 10 rejections are the most on the squad while Hamilton is recording 2.2 spg. Both Rebecca Kolawole (20) and Victoria Turner (22) have at least 20 steals this season.
 
As a team, the Saints are making 41.1 percent from the field, 30.4 percent on shots from downtown and 71.2 percent at the charity stripe. They are retrieving 43.5 rpg but allow opponents to get 48.6 a contest. Of the 336 turnovers OLLU has forced this season, 193 have been the result of steals.
